The nation of Ras Tafari is largely peaceful however. Most of the inhabitants are devout
followers of Rastafarianism and live a peaceful, rural life, farming the magically
rejuvenated fields.
----------------
(>) Food for thought here folks: No magic is without its price. The rejuvenation
rituals mentioned here worked like a dream to revitalize the land, and return it to a
better time. So what was the price? Who paid it? Amazonia did much the same sort of thing,
and they were forced to trade off the continuous, uncontrolled expansion of the rainforest
in order to get it back. What price did Ethiopia pay for a more controlled revitalization
- and when is the bill going to come due?
